Pre-Contract
- Develop cost plans and estimates through the design phase, delivering updated cost plans at appropriate design milestones.
- Provide commercial input to design optioneering and input into value engineering exercises.
- Review contractor and subcontractor pricing and leading negotiations on behalf of the client to drive fair contract prices.
Post-Contract
- Perform quantity surveying, cost controls and change management activities throughout the project lifecycle.
- Ensure that post-contract cost variances and change control processes are managed effectively.
- Ensure that cost auditing and valuation work is managed effectively and that a robust process for cost validation is in place.
- Carry out the production of monthly cost reports for presentation to the client.
- Ensure that final accounts are negotiated and agreed in a timely manner.
- Compile as built cost estimate records for benchmarking purposes.
